Bloomberg - Feb. 9 (Bloomberg) -- Representative Charles Rangel said
Democrats view an economic stimulus package approved this week
as a ``first step,'' and want to expand unemployment insurance
and revamp the tax code to help low-income workers. Read Entire Article |
While nobody likes filing tax returns, most people are rewarded handsomely for their efforts: About 75% of taxpayers get a refund, according to the Internal Revenue Service. In 2005, the average refund rang in at more than $2,000, a nice chunk of change.
| AP - More than 3 million people will have to wait until February to get their tax refunds because of Congress' late fix to the alternative minimum tax, the IRS said Thursday. | |
